Adding Site Feeds to Google Buzz One of the more popular features of Twitter is the ability through their API to post at intervals or when an RSS feed is updated a tweet to Twitter automatically. So blog owners don’t have to worry about tweeting their new blog entries cause it is done automatically from a service like TwitterFeed.com.
With Google Buzz being the latest micro blogging platform, everyone wants the same features as Twitter from Google. Of course Google doesn’t want some of the features that it deems to be problematic, but it does allow you to post your RSS feed automatically to your Buzz account whenever a new post is available. Just how do you get Buzz to connect to your site or sites?

Blog Carnivals for Good Backlinks If you haven’t been a part of or hosted a blog carnival but are looking for good back links, you should consider becoming a member of BlogCarnival.com and participating. Blog Carnival runs daily carnivals of articles from around the Internet on various topics. You can submit your own articles to the carnivals and gain important back links to your site. Each carnival operator has the discretion to only include the articles they see fit, so your article must be good and your description must be relevant to get mentioned.

Maximize Your Promotional Efforts by Sending Out Press Releases
If you want your target market to become updated about what’s happening in your business, often you have to broadcast it to the general public. Writing and sending out press releases is one of the best ways to gain massive exposure for your website.
What is a Press Release? A press release is nothing more than an announcement. You can see lots of them in the online and offline business world. If you run an online marketing business, then it naturally follows that you should write press releases for Internet readers.
